According to Fortune Business Insights, the global market for DC motors was estimated at $48.19 billion in 2025 and is projected to grow from $51.48 billion in 2026 to $86.79 billion in 2034, representing a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.75% over the forecast period. The Asia-Pacific region dominated the global market with a 42.87% share in 2025.

The DC motor market in 2026 will be segmented by power, voltage, application , and end-user to highlight its widespread adoption in industrial and consumer goods sectors. In terms of power, the market is divided into fractional horsepower (up to 1 hp) and whole horsepower (over 1 hp) segments . Fractional horsepower dominates due to its frequent use in household appliances and small machines, while whole horsepower is increasing with the demand for industrial automation. Voltage segmentation includes up to 1 kV, 1 kV–6.6 kV , and over 6.6 kV . Motors up to 1 kV remain prevalent in everyday appliances, while medium-voltage motors are experiencing strong growth in commercial and industrial environments. By application, the DC motor market covers automotive, industrial machinery, HVAC systems, electrical appliances , and other sectors. Automotive leads the way due to the increasing production of electric vehicles, while industrial machinery is experiencing rapid growth driven by automation. End-user categories include industry, commerce, residential, agriculture and transport , with the transport sector experiencing strong demand due to the trend towards electromobility and the number of industrial users growing rapidly as the manufacturing industry adopts advanced motor systems.

Trotz starker Wachstumsaussichten steht der Markt für Gleichstrommotoren vor Herausforderungen, die sein rasantes Wachstum bis 2026 bremsen könnten. Eine zentrale Herausforderung sind die vergleichsweise hohen Wartungskosten von Gleichstrommotoren. Diese entstehen durch Probleme wie Isolationsfehler, Lagerschäden und Verschmutzungen, die häufige Wartungsarbeiten erforderlich machen. Überhitzung und komplexe Systemkomponenten führen oft zu höheren Betriebskosten im Vergleich zu alternativen Motortypen, was die Akzeptanz in kostensensiblen Anwendungen beeinträchtigen kann. Diese Wartungs- und Zuverlässigkeitsprobleme wirken sich insbesondere in Segmenten, in denen kostengünstige Alternativen und Wechselstrommotoren Wettbewerbsvorteile bieten, hemmend aus.
Regionally, the market for DC motors is dominated by the Asia-Pacific region , which holds the largest market share due to rapid industrialization, strong growth in electric vehicle production, and increasing consumer spending on household appliances. Countries such as China, India, and South Korea contribute significantly to this regional leadership, as demand for DC motors in the automotive and industrial sectors continues to grow. North America is another significant region, supported by established motor manufacturers, robust growth in the electric mobility market, and technological advancements that are expanding the application possibilities of motors. Europe is experiencing solid growth, as energy-efficient products and the regulatory focus on sustainability are driving demand, particularly in Germany, the UK, and France. Latin America , as well as the Middle East and Africa, offer new opportunities, as infrastructure development, industrial expansion, and the increasing prevalence of electric vehicles are creating a growing need for efficient DC motors, further expanding the regional market landscape.
